目录 1
1.1 什么是微型计算机 1
第1章 概述 1
1.2 微型计算机系统的构成和性能评价 2
1.2.1 微型计算机系统的基本组成 2
1.2.2 微型计算机的性能描述 6
1.3 微型计算机的发展概况 7
1.3.1 Intel系列微处理器 7
1.3.2 与Intel兼容的微处理器 11
本章小结 11
习题 11
第2章 微处理器 12
2.1 8086微处理器 13
2.1.1 8086微处理器的结构 13
2.1.2 8086的引脚信号定义 18
2.1.3 地址信号锁存和总线驱动 26
2.1.4 8086的总线操作 33
2.1.5 8086的存储器和I/O组织 41
2.1.6 8086的中断系统 44
2.2 Pentium微处理器 51
2.2.1 从8086到Pentium 51
2.2.2 Pentium的结构特点 55
2.2.3 超标量流水线 64
2.2.4 分支指令的转移预测 69
2.2.5 Pentium的工作模式 71
本章小结 75
习题 76
3.1 寻址方式 77
第3章 寻址方式和指令系统 77
3.1.1 8086的寻址方式 78
3.1.2 机器语言指令的转换 87
3.1.3 IA结构处理器寻址方式的扩充 91
3.2 80x86指令系统 93
3.2.1 8086指令系统 94
3.2.2 80x86的扩展指令 127
3.3 微处理器编程 132
3.3.1 模块化的编程方法 133
3.3.2 使用键盘和显示器 155
本章小结 171
习题 173
第4章 微处理器与I/O设备的数据传输方式以及数据传输的控制方式 176
4.1.1 微处理器和外设之间数据的传输方式 176
4.1 微处理器与I/O的数据传输方式与控制方式 176
4.1.2 数据传输的控制方式 177
4.2 中断系统与可编程中断控制器 179
4.2.1 微计算机的中断系统 179
4.2.2 可编程中断控制器8259A 186
4.2.3 中断程序设计 202
4.2.4 中断问题小结 207
4.3 直接存储器存取(DMA)和DMA控制器 209
4.3.1 DMA基本概念 209
4.3.2 DMA控制器8237A 212
4.3.3 DMA问题小结 233
本章小结 234
习题 234
第5章 微型计算机与外设的接口技术及相关芯片 236
5.1 I/O接口电路的一般组成 236
5.1.1 异步接口的状态寄存器 237
5.1.2 从输入接口的工作原理看结构 237
5.1.3 异步输出接口的原理性结构 239
5.2 并行接口与并行接口芯片 240
5.2.1 并行接口电路 240
5.2.2 可编程并行接口电路82C55A 243
5.3 串行通信与串行通信接口 254
5.3.1 串行通信基础 255
5.3.2 可编程串行通信接口8251A 262
5.3.3 其他串行接口芯片 271
5.4 模数、数模转换接口与数据采集 272
5.4.1 一些术语 272
5.4.2 D/A转换接口 273
5.4.3 A/D转换接口 278
5.4.4 数据采集 285
5.4.5 A/D、D/A接口设计要点 290
本章小结 291
习题 292
第6章 存储器系统和存储管理 294
6.1 微型计算机的存储器系统 295
6.1.1 半导体存储器 295
6.1.2 微型计算机的存储器组织 304
6.1.3 Cache基本概念回顾 305
6.2 Pentium的Cache组织 309
6.2.1 概述 309
6.2.2 Pentium存储器系统的数据一致性 313
6.2.3 Pentium内部数据Cache的访问 321
6.2.4 Pentium的猝发访问 323
6.3 存储管理 329
6.3.1 存储器管理概述 329
6.3.2 分段机制 330
6.3.3 分页技术 339
习题 344
本章小结 344
第7章 系统总线 345
7.1 总线的一般概念 345
7.1.1 总线的定义和总线的层次结构 345
7.1.2 总线特征要素 348
7.1.3 总线的电气性能 350
7.2 ISA总线 353
7.2.1 ISA总线概述 353
7.2.2 ISA总线时序 355
7.2.3 ISA总线扩展技术 358
7.3 PCI总线 360
7.3.1 PCI总线简介 360
7.3.2 PCI总线信号 363
7.3.3 PCI/ISA桥的负向译码 369
7.3.4 PCI总线交易 370
7.3.5 PCI总线仲裁 377
7.3.6 PCI配置 380
本章小结 391
习题 392
第8章 嵌入式系统 393
8.1 嵌入式系统概述 393
8.1.1 嵌入式系统的概念 394
8.1.2 嵌入式系统的组成 395
8.1.3 嵌入式系统的特点 398
8.2 Intel XScale PXA250/PXA210简介 399
8.2.1 Intel XScale PXA250产品特性 399
8.2.2 Intel XScale核及其特性 399
8.2.3 Intel XScale PXA250的集成功能部件 403
8.2.4 Intel XScale PXA250的引脚信号功能 406
8.2.5 存储器映射 409
8.3 Intel XScale PXA250的指令系统 411
8.3.1 ARM指令系统特点 411
8.3.2 ARM指令的寻址方式 414
8.3.3 ARM指令的条件执行 416
8.3.4 ARM标准指令 416
8.3.5 Thumb指令系统 425
8.4.1 存储器扩展 426
8.4 Intel XScale PXA250的功能扩展 426
8.4.2 LCD应用连接 433
8.4.3 AC97应用连接 434
本章小结 436
习题 437
第9章 其他先进微处理器 438
9.1 Pentium Pro微处理器和指令的无序执行 438
9.1.1 Pentium Pro的总体结构 438
9.1.2 指令执行流程 444
9.2.1 PentiumⅡ处理器的一般结构以及对Pentium Pro的改进 446
9.2 PentiumⅡ处理器以及MMX功能 446
9.2.2 MMX技术 447
9.3 PentiumⅢ与Pentium 4微处理器的特点 451
9.3.1 PentiumⅢ 451
9.3.2 Pentium 4 452
本章小结 455
习题 455
参考文献 456